The Global Trade Compliance Director role offers a highly visible opportunity to lead global compliance strategy across the Fluid and Motion Control businesses, within the Final Control Business Group. You will guide the development and execution of a comprehensive International Trade Compliance (ITC) program that supports ethical operations, reduces risk, and enables efficient global business.
- Autonomously enable the ethical execution of legal business opportunities, proactively mitigating risk and reducing cost
- Oversee the ITC function for FLMC and take responsibility for the development and management of the Americas FLMC Trade Compliance team and program.
- Directly manage and otherwise lead a global team of compliance professionals, supporting their individual development, project management and program execution
- Direct FLMC locations compliance programs [S[1] supporting site self-assessment(s), program verification process(es), improvement plans and business profile(s) ensuring they are complete and maintained
- Direct FLMC locations to ensure that each business/location has implemented the necessary operational procedures, procedural training and periodic auditing, as applicable to meet the requirements of their ITC program
Own and oversee export, import, and supply chain security compliance, including customs valuation, classification, origin, free trade agreements, and CTPAT/AEO related controls, as applicable‑ for all FLMC locations.
- Participate in Regulatory Compliance strategic projects, teams and initiatives
- Act as FLMC’s escalation point of contact for Trade Compliance Assist with investigation of suspected violations of applicable regulations or related company policies, preparation of disclosures and development of remedial measures
- Collaborate with other ITC leaders, including the Final Control ITC leader, to ensure transparency, provide support and help to drive Emerson’s global Regulatory Compliance goals and objectives
- Collaborate with other functional areas (e.g. Legal, Finance, HR, Internal Audit, Sales, etc.) to direct compliance issues to appropriate existing channels for investigating and resolution consulting with Emerson management and external legal counsel as needed to resolve difficult legal ITC issues
Serve as FLMC’s primary interface with government authorities (e.g., BIS, OFAC, CBP, DoS) in coordination with Corporate Regulatory Compliance and Legal, including audits, inquiries, and enforcement actions
- Lead or otherwise assist in Trade Compliance related projects and programs as applicable to FLMC
